Welcome to The Old Poste House Restaurant, a hidden gem nestled in the charming surroundings of Low Lane, Stainton, Middlesbrough. This delightful eatery offers a harmonious blend of traditional and contemporary cuisine, catering to a diverse range of palates. Whether you're a meat lover or a vegetarian, this restaurant promises an enjoyable dining experience.

At The Old Poste House, the grill menu sets the tone for a culinary adventure. Guests can indulge in dishes like the Grilled Honey & Garlic Pork Chop, and the iconic Poste House Burger. For those seeking something lighter, the Grilled Chicken Salad and Avocado & Mozzarella Salad provide fresh and flavorful options. The robust flavor of the Poste House Mixed Grill is a must-try for meat enthusiasts who crave variety.
